A vulnerability, which was classified as problematic, has been found in Mediatheka 4.2. This vulnerability affects unknown code of the file index.php. The manipulation of the argument lang leads to path traversal. This vulnerability is documented as CVE-2008-5894. Additionally, an exploit exists.

A vulnerability was found in Mediatheka 4.2 and classified as critical. This issue affects an unknown functionality of the file index.php. The manipulation of the argument lang with an unknown input leads to a path traversal vulnerability. Using CWE to declare the problem leads to CWE-22. The product uses external input to construct a pathname that is intended to identify a file or directory that is located underneath a restricted parent directory, but the product does not properly neutralize special elements within the pathname that can cause the pathname to resolve to a location that is outside of the restricted directory. Impacted is confidentiality, integrity, and availability. The summary by CVE is:

Directory traversal vulnerability in index.php in Mediatheka 4.2 allows remote attackers to include and execute arbitrary local files via a .. (dot dot) in the lang parameter.

The weakness was released 01/12/2009 (Website). It is possible to read the advisory at milw0rm.com. The identification of this vulnerability is CVE-2008-5894 since 01/12/2009. The attack may be initiated remotely. No form of authentication is needed for a successful exploitation. Technical details as well as a public exploit are known. The attack technique deployed by this issue is T1006 according to MITRE ATT&CK.

A public exploit has been developed by Osirys and been published even before and not after the advisory. The exploit is available at exploit-db.com. It is declared as proof-of-concept. The vulnerability was handled as a non-public zero-day exploit for at least 29 days. During that time the estimated underground price was around $0-$5k. By approaching the search of inurl:index.php it is possible to find vulnerable targets with Google Hacking.

There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.

The vulnerability is also documented in the databases at X-Force (47349), Exploit-DB (7458), SecurityFocus (BID 32815†) and Secunia (SA33176†).
